Job description

The Personal Tax Senior will be responsible for managing a portfolio of personal tax clients, ensuring compliance and providing expert advisory services. This role is perfect for a professional with a strong background in personal tax within the professional services industry.

Client Details

This opportunity is with a professional services organisation that specialises in tax, audit, and advisory services. As a small-sized firm, they focus on delivering tailored solutions for their clients while maintaining a supportive and collaborative work environment.

Description

  • Manage a portfolio of personal tax clients, ensuring compliance with relevant regulations.
  • Prepare and review self-assessment tax returns for individuals, partnerships, and trusts.
  • Provide tax advice and planning services tailored to clients' individual needs.
  • Handle HMRC correspondence, including enquiries and investigations, on behalf of clients.
  • Identify opportunities for tax savings and efficiencies for clients.
  • Support junior team members by reviewing work and providing guidance.
  • Keep up to date with changes in tax legislation and advise clients accordingly.
  • Build and maintain strong client relationships, ensuring high levels of service are delivered.

Profile

A successful Personal Tax Senior should have:

  • A strong understanding of personal tax regulations and compliance requirements.
  • Experience managing a portfolio of personal tax clients in the professional services industry.
  • Proficiency in using tax software and other relevant tools.
  • A professional qualification such as ATT, CTA, or equivalent (or working towards one).
  • Excellent attention to detail and problem-solving skills.
  • Strong communication skills, both written and verbal.
